Justice Department Closes Investigation into Fed Chair Powell
The U.S. Department of Justice (DOJ) has officially closed its investigation into Federal Reserve (Fed) Chair Jerome Powell. While the specifics of the investigation were not publicly disclosed, the decision to drop the case carries significant implications for the future leadership of the Fed and potentially for U.S. monetary policy.
This news comes as a potential boost to those who believe former Fed Governor Kevin Warsh could be in line for a leadership role at the central bank. While not explicitly stated, the article suggests the investigation’s conclusion could remove a perceived obstacle to Warsh's future nomination and confirmation.

Why This News Matters
The Federal Reserve plays a crucial role in managing the U.S. economy. It controls interest rates, influences inflation, and works to maintain financial stability. The leadership of the Fed is, therefore, a matter of significant national and international importance. Uncertainty surrounding the leadership, whether due to investigations or potential appointments, can create volatility in financial markets and impact investor confidence.
The potential for Kevin Warsh to assume a leadership role is also noteworthy. Warsh is known for his more hawkish views on monetary policy, suggesting a quicker pace of interest rate hikes to combat inflation. His appointment could signal a significant shift in the Fed's approach compared to Powell's tenure. This could ripple through the economy and have significant impact for businesses and consumers.

Possible Scenarios and Market Reaction
- Scenario 1: Powell Remains. If Powell continues in his current role (or is nominated for another term) the markets could react with a sense of continuity and stability.
- Scenario 2: Warsh is Appointed. If Warsh is nominated and confirmed, expect a more hawkish stance on inflation, potentially leading to faster interest rate increases. This could initially dampen stock market enthusiasm but could also strengthen the dollar.
